lichao032100 发表于 2009-4-18 08:41:58

提问 这是什么意思

$pagesize=20;
   $total=$this->db->count_all('blog_list');
   $this->load->model('blog/listpage','list');
   preg_match("/index.php/.*?/(d.*)/",$_SERVER['PHP_SELF'],$tt);
   if($tt){
    $page=$tt[1];
   }
   else{
    $page=1;
   }
   $this->showpage->showPage($total,$pagesize);
   $start=$this->showpage->getStart();
   $data['query']=$this->list->list_page($start,$pagesize);


   foreach($data['query'] as $key=>$value){
    $data['query'][$key]['time']=date("Y-m-d H:i:s",$value['time']);
   }


   $data['page']=$this->showpage->getContent();
   $this->parser->parse('blog/log_list',$data);
红色的是什么意思???

lichao032100 发表于 2009-4-18 08:42:45

$data['query'][$key]['time']=date("Y-m-d H:i:s",$value['time']);
就是这个 不知道是什么意思

Hex 发表于 2009-4-18 10:08:13

楼主是说这里的业务逻辑是什么意思,还是说这个代码什么意思?
业务逻辑不好说,因为没上下文,不过代码的意思就是格式化 $data['query'][$key]['time'] 的日期。$data['query'] 是数组,格式化这个数组里的所有 time 日期,$data['query'] 应该是从数据库里取出来的。

cuimuxi 发表于 2009-4-20 00:12:28

$data['query'][$key]['time'] 是一个三维数组,楼主可能搞晕了:)
页: [1]
查看完整版本: 提问 这是什么意思